Accounting and Regulatory Policy Director (AVP)
Glasgow
Accounting and Regulatory Policy (Policy) is a global function within Finance supporting Morgan Stanley to achieve its business goals by providing independent advisory and review services in relation to matters of accounting and Basel-based regulation for a broad range of internal and external stakeholders. Policy plays a key role in client advisory activities and major Firm projects, helping to shape and influence the future strategy of the Firm.
A Director (AVP/Manager equivalent) opportunity has arisen within the Glasgow Policy team, which operates as a centre of excellence for the global Policy team. Reporting to a Vice President, the role will specifically focus on Accounting Policy, providing the opportunity to be at the forefront of developments in accounting which impact entities reporting under US GAAP, International Financial Reporting Standards (IFRS) and UK GAAP (FRS 101).
